Product Description: This piece is based on the Newfoundland folk song Ise the By (Im the Boy). All Around the Circle was composed to introduce students to quartal harmonies, which are constructed using intervals of the fourth, rather than the far more common tertian harmonies that are comprised of major and minor thirds...read more
